1 I IHO la ka aia iloko o kona naau, Aohe Akua. Ua pau lakou i ka hewa; Ua hana lakou i na hana ino; Aohe mea nana e hana maikai.
To the chief Musician, A Psalm of David. The fool hath said in his heart, There is no God. They are corrupt, they have done abominable works, there is none that doeth good.
2 Ua nana mai la o Iehova mai ka lani mai i na keiki a kanaka, I ike mai i kekahi mea naauao paha i imi i ke Akua.
The LORD looked down from heaven upon the children of men, to see if there were any that did understand, and seek God.
3 Ua pau lakou i ke kapae. Ua pau pu lakou i ka paumaele; Aohe mea nana i hana pono, aole akahi.
They are all gone aside, they are all together become filthy: there is none that doeth good, no, not one.
4 Aole anei i ike iki ka poe hana hewa a pau? Ka poe i pau ai ko'u poe kanaka i ka aiia, E like me ko lakou ai ana i ka berena, Aole nae i kahea i ka inoa o Iehova.
Have all the workers of iniquity no knowledge? who eat up my people as they eat bread, and call not upon the LORD.
5 Makau iho la lakou me ka weliweli; No ka mea, ina no ke Akua mawaena o ka hanauna pono.
There were they in great fear: for God is in the generation of the righteous.
6 Ua hoohilahila oukou i ka manao o ka mea ilihune; No ka mea, o Iehova kona puuhonua.
Ye have shamed the counsel of the poor, because the LORD is his refuge.
7 Nawai ke ola e haawi mai no ka Iseraela mailoko mai o Ziona? Aia hoihoi mai o Iehova i ke pio ana o kona poe kanaka, E hauoli no o Iakoba, e olioli no hoi o Iseraela.
O that the salvation of Israel were come out of Zion! when the LORD bringeth back the captivity of his people, Jacob shall rejoice, and Israel shall be glad.
